Web23 de fev. de 2024 · Mindfulness can help you to: Start taking pleasure in things in your surroundings you've been taking for granted. Become aware of how easy it is to get caught up in a spiral of unhelpful worries. See patterns of thoughts and feelings emerging. Web2 de mar. de 2024 · You can be mindful of your breathing, feeling your lungs inflate as you inhale and deflate as you exhale. Feel the air moving in your nose and into your body. Other things you can be mindful of are your environment, reactions in your body, other people, or things that stimulate your five senses. Mindfulness can help you improve your mental ... Web2 de jan. de 2024 · Mindfulness training may therefore dovetail well with the emphasis in treatment services on recovery. Some patients may perceive mindfulness as a spiritual approach to mental health problems, without needing to be affiliated to any particular religious group. Finally, practising mindfulness may be of benefit for clinicians themselves.
